Work Description:
|
A large menacing black form juts into the composition from the top left corner, filling the work's entire top left quarter and ending in a sharp point just below center. A mottled white field surrounds the black form, and two medium sized forms—one blue and one red—interrupt the white space as they enter from the bottom and right edges, respectively. The blue form at the lower left is streaked with black and flecks of emerald green, while the red form at right seems to have been painted over a darker pigment, which peeks through the thinly painted top red layer. Two yellow forms hover within the black shape at top left, and an orange lifeline floats over the white space near the bottom right, directly to the left of the red form. Lastly, three small darker red forms emerge from the white field near the top right edge.
